Rio Negro Park

(Photo: Ricardo Oliveira/Divulgação)

The Rio Negro Park, located in the São Raimundo neighborhood's waterfront, is a public space, with free access, that offers a diverse programming. The leisure and culture complex is part of the Social and Environmental Program of Igarapés de Manaus (Prosamim III), of the Amazonas State Government, funded by the Inter-American Development Bank (IDB) for environmental, urban and housing requalification of the city, and the administration is from the State Department of Culture.

Structure

The complex, which measures, in total, more than 36,000 m², has an urbanized area with walking tracks, gardens, gazebo, belvederes, kiosks, squares, and an open-air gym, with 16 pieces of exercise equipment, besides a playground with rubberized flooring, restrooms, parking spaces, ornamental lighting, walking tracks, and a garden.

Activities that are allowed in the Parque Rio Negro

  • Activities with balls (exclusively for children);
  • Use of the Playground (exclusive for children between the ages of 2 and 10);
  • Use of rollerblades, bicycles and skateboards;
  • Sports activities: walking, running and use of the gym equipment;
  • Theater, dance, music, circus activities, ludic games and/or presentation of any nature, which are appropriate for the Rio Negro Park, as long as the Secretary of Culture has authorized it in advance;
  • Walks with small and medium-sized dogs, provided they are on a leash and have a muzzle.
